<h1>sf::IPAddress Class Reference</h1><!-- doxytag: class="sf::IPAddress" --><a class="el" href="classsf_1_1IPAddress.htm" title="IPAddress provides easy manipulation of IP v4 addresses.">IPAddress</a> provides easy manipulation of IP v4 addresses.  
<a href="#_details">More...</a>
<p>
<code>#include &lt;<a class="el" href="IPAddress_8hpp-source.htm">IPAddress.hpp</a>&gt;</code>
<p>

<p>
<a href="classsf_1_1IPAddress-members.htm">List of all members.</a><table border="0" cellpadding="0" cellspacing="0">
<tr><td></td></tr>
<tr><td colspan="2"><br><h2>Public Member Functions</h2></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#d0d6a00a3fd597aab4b86f2bc5a85831">IPAddress</a> ()</td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Default constructor -- constructs an invalid address.  <a href="#d0d6a00a3fd597aab4b86f2bc5a85831"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#df8d2e87ea8076b627c3e7254b5e4039">IPAddress</a> (const std::string &amp;Address)</td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Construct the address from a string.  <a href="#df8d2e87ea8076b627c3e7254b5e4039"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#00c1b422265e1261509d5030534bfb0f">IPAddress</a> (const char *Address)</td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Construct the address from a C-style string ; Needed for implicit conversions from literal strings to <a class="el" href="classsf_1_1IPAddress.htm" title="IPAddress provides easy manipulation of IP v4 addresses.">IPAddress</a> to work.  <a href="#00c1b422265e1261509d5030534bfb0f"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#16fa44fa881e32a03b67006d90db0c39">IPAddress</a> (Uint8 Byte0, Uint8 Byte1, Uint8 Byte2, Uint8 Byte3)</td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Construct the address from 4 bytes.  <a href="#16fa44fa881e32a03b67006d90db0c39"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#d692d581e4b96ae3377e95947abb7565">IPAddress</a> (Uint32 Address)</td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Construct the address from a 32-bits integer.  <a href="#d692d581e4b96ae3377e95947abb7565"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">bool&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#943e91f407afa5d9ae9b988492385697">IsValid</a> () const </td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Tell if the address is a valid one.  <a href="#943e91f407afa5d9ae9b988492385697"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">std::string&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#76eadca85be545b5c1c68a4d0dc1c643">ToString</a> () const </td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Get a string representation of the address.  <a href="#76eadca85be545b5c1c68a4d0dc1c643"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">Uint32&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#ec6999cce584d3b275072cb6da839c3c">ToInteger</a> () const </td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Get an integer representation of the address.  <a href="#ec6999cce584d3b275072cb6da839c3c"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">bool&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#326dc00d3ab26ada6ed3168460545b48">operator==</a> (const <a class="el" href="classsf_1_1IPAddress.htm">IPAddress</a> &amp;Other) const </td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Comparison operator ==.  <a href="#326dc00d3ab26ada6ed3168460545b48"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">bool&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#dcab830aa4008d469c235582d90ae104">operator!=</a> (const <a class="el" href="classsf_1_1IPAddress.htm">IPAddress</a> &amp;Other) const </td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Comparison operator !=.  <a href="#dcab830aa4008d469c235582d90ae104"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">bool&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#90ca315772725588df2a5fe73565cb3e">operator&lt;</a> (const <a class="el" href="classsf_1_1IPAddress.htm">IPAddress</a> &amp;Other) const </td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Comparison operator &lt;.  <a href="#90ca315772725588df2a5fe73565cb3e"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">bool&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#6cd4ab449515009f0d1ab0cd41ddbab0">operator&gt;</a> (const <a class="el" href="classsf_1_1IPAddress.htm">IPAddress</a> &amp;Other) const </td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Comparison operator &gt;.  <a href="#6cd4ab449515009f0d1ab0cd41ddbab0"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">bool&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#d9159e1fbdfffb81b45ac2518143c2be">operator&lt;=</a> (const <a class="el" href="classsf_1_1IPAddress.htm">IPAddress</a> &amp;Other) const </td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Comparison operator &lt;=.  <a href="#d9159e1fbdfffb81b45ac2518143c2be"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">bool&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#7b0f3e471d2286737023d80220a1313b">operator&gt;=</a> (const <a class="el" href="classsf_1_1IPAddress.htm">IPAddress</a> &amp;Other) const </td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Comparison operator &gt;=.  <a href="#7b0f3e471d2286737023d80220a1313b"></a><br></td></tr>
<tr><td colspan="2"><br><h2>Static Public Member Functions</h2></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">static <a class="el" href="classsf_1_1IPAddress.htm">IPAddress</a>&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#c17d4ad5721ad2bbe5ab14fc1522668e">GetLocalAddress</a> ()</td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Get the computer's local IP address (from the LAN point of view).  <a href="#c17d4ad5721ad2bbe5ab14fc1522668e"></a><br></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">static <a class="el" href="classsf_1_1IPAddress.htm">IPAddress</a>&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#d025962b430dd6da4e10ea3e69551956">GetPublicAddress</a> (float Timeout=0.f)</td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Get the computer's public IP address (from the web point of view).  <a href="#d025962b430dd6da4e10ea3e69551956"></a><br></td></tr>
<tr><td colspan="2"><br><h2>Static Public Attributes</h2></td></tr>
<tr><td class="memItemLeft" nowrap align="right" valign="top">static const <a class="el" href="classsf_1_1IPAddress.htm">IPAddress</a>&nbsp;</td><td class="memItemRight" valign="bottom"><a class="el" href="classsf_1_1IPAddress.htm#3529ec93755712b038fe6b1456c4f7e0">LocalHost</a></td></tr>

<tr><td class="mdescLeft">&nbsp;</td><td class="mdescRight">Local host address (to connect to the same computer).  <a href="#3529ec93755712b038fe6b1456c4f7e0"></a><br></td></tr>
</table>

<a class="anchor" name="d025962b430dd6da4e10ea3e69551956"></a><!-- doxytag: member="sf::IPAddress::GetPublicAddress" ref="d025962b430dd6da4e10ea3e69551956" args="(float Timeout=0.f)" -->
<div class="memitem">
<div class="memproto">
      <table class="memname">
        <tr>
          <td class="memname"><a class="el" href="classsf_1_1IPAddress.htm">IPAddress</a> sf::IPAddress::GetPublicAddress           </td>
          <td>(</td>
          <td class="paramtype">float&nbsp;</td>
          <td class="paramname"> <em>Timeout</em> = <code>0.f</code>          </td>
          <td>&nbsp;)&nbsp;</td>
          <td><code> [static]</code></td>
        </tr>
      </table>
</div>
<div class="memdoc">

<p>
Get the computer's public IP address (from the web point of view). 
<p>
The only way to get a public address is to ask it to a distant website ; as a consequence, this function may be very slow -- use it as few as possible !<p>
<dl compact><dt><b>Parameters:</b></dt><dd>
  <table border="0" cellspacing="2" cellpadding="0">
    <tr><td valign="top"></td><td valign="top"><em>Timeout</em>&nbsp;</td><td>: Maximum time to wait, in seconds (0 by default : no timeout)</td></tr>
  </table>
</dl>
<dl class="return" compact><dt><b>Returns:</b></dt><dd>Public IP address </dd></dl>

<p>Definition at line <a class="el" href="IPAddress_8cpp-source.htm#l00204">204</a> of file <a class="el" href="IPAddress_8cpp-source.htm">IPAddress.cpp</a>.</p>

</div>
</div><p>
